The technical challenges I give myself at times are quite large. One of my favorite things to do is to photograph kids watching their own bar/bat mitzvah tribute video slideshows. I’ve seen many obnoxious photographers trying to take these photos with a flash, which of course ruins many people’s viewing of these very special presentations. I always have my 50mm f1.4 lens with me, and when mounted on my 1DMarkII bodies, I can take a photo like this at ISO 1600 at about 1/20 second. It’s a wonderful effect, and I am completely invisible to the people watching the show.
